Major Retail Chains Expand Footprint with Strategic Property Investments

In the fast-evolving landscape of retail, major chains are increasingly seeking innovative avenues to bolster their market presence. One notable strategy gaining traction is the strategic investment in commercial real estate. As consumer shopping behaviors shift significantly towards online channels, physical locations still hold substantial importance for brands looking to engage with customers directly. This article delves into how leading retail chains leverage property investments to expand their footprints, enhance customer experiences, and optimize operational efficiency.

Understanding the Retail Landscape

The retail environment is characterized by fierce competition, rapid technological advancements, and changing consumer preferences. Despite the growth of e-commerce, brick-and-mortar stores continue to play a pivotal role in omnichannel retail strategies. Major retailers recognize that a robust physical presence can serve as both a logistical hub for online orders and a destination for experiential shopping.

Key Strategies for Property Investment

  1. Location Analysis
    Retail chains conduct extensive market research to identify prime locations that promise high foot traffic and consumer accessibility. These locations are often near transportation hubs, malls, and densely populated areas, optimizing visibility and customer reach.

  2. Mixed-Use Developments
    Major retailers are increasingly investing in mixed-use properties that combine residential, commercial, and recreational spaces. This strategy not only diversifies revenue streams but creates vibrant community environments that attract consumers. For instance, companies like Target and Walmart are exploring urban settings that foster a sense of community, enhancing customer loyalty.

  3. Leasing vs. Buying
    Retailers assess their long-term growth strategies when deciding whether to lease or purchase properties. While leasing can provide flexibility and lower initial costs, outright purchases allow for more control over the property and potential long-term appreciation in value. Retail giants are adopting a hybrid approach, balancing both strategies to optimize their portfolios.

  4. Sustainable Properties
    With increasing consumer awareness of environmental issues, many retailers are focusing on sustainable property investments. Green buildings and eco-friendly practices not only attract environmentally conscious consumers but can also lead to significant operational savings through energy efficiency initiatives. Retailers like IKEA are leading the charge by integrating sustainability into their site selection and design processes.

Technology Integration

The use of technology in real estate investments has transformed the way retailers assess potential locations. Geographic Information Systems (GIS) allow companies to analyze demographic data, foot traffic patterns, and competitive landscapes effectively. Retailers leverage analytics tools to identify high-potential areas that align with their target market profiles.

Case Studies of Retail Chains

  1. Walmart
    Walmart has undertaken comprehensive real estate investments to enhance its urban presence. By expanding its Neighborhood Market stores, Walmart aims to offer essential grocery options to urban residents while positioning itself strategically amidst growing e-commerce demands.

  2. Target
    Target has embraced both urban expansion and the rejuvenation of suburban locations. The retailer has invested in smaller-format stores that fit within city centers, allowing it to capitalize on high-density populations. This adaptation not only increases accessibility but aligns with the trend of consumers seeking convenience in their shopping experiences.

  3. Amazon
    Although primarily known as an e-commerce behemoth, Amazon recognizes the value of physical retail space. Through acquisitions such as Whole Foods, Amazon has expanded its footprint in the grocery sector and is exploring new formats like Amazon Go stores, which leverage technology for a streamlined shopping experience.

Impact on Local Economies

Retail chains that invest in property can significantly impact local economies. These investments create jobs, enhance local businesses, and provide essential goods and services to communities. Major chains often engage in local partnerships to support neighborhood initiatives, ensuring they are good corporate citizens and fostering goodwill among their customer base.

The Future of Retail Real Estate

As the retail landscape continues to evolve, major chains must remain agile and responsive to market changes. The integration of augmented reality, artificial intelligence, and data analytics into physical stores will shape future property investments. These technologies can facilitate personalized shopping experiences and operational improvements, making physical locations more valuable in an omnichannel strategy.

Challenges Ahead

Despite the potential benefits of property investments, retail chains face numerous challenges. Rising property costs, evolving consumer preferences, and economic fluctuations can affect the sustainability of real estate ventures. Retailers must navigate these challenges by maintaining robust financial models and flexible strategies that allow them to pivot according to market demands.

Conclusion

The strategic investment in properties is a powerful tool for major retail chains looking to expand and enhance their market presence. By understanding consumer behaviors, utilizing technology, and adopting sustainability measures, retailers can create a dynamic and engaging shopping experience that appeals to a broad customer base. As the retail landscape continues to shift, property investments will remain a cornerstone of growth and innovation for major brands striving to thrive in a competitive environment.
